Calculation of moderator analogues for 14 MeV neutrons as source were made at a IBM/PC AT computer using TAMAKER-ANISN program and 46 groups (25 neutron groups, 21 photon groups) UW cross section data. The intensifying effect of lead and natural uranium for moderating 14 MeV neutrons is confirmed. Adopting proper structure of the moderator, the intensifying factor M (times) may be larger than 3. Using lead and natural uranium in sub-critical assemblies (or call boosters), with 14 MeV neutrons as source, with the same dimension as that of above, the intensifying effect is also confirmed. With a proper structure of sub-critical assembly, the intensifying factor M may be close to or even larger than (1-k)-1 where k is the effective multiplication factor.

The extraction behavior of trace Am (Ⅲ) and Eu (Ⅲ) from nitrate medium with HEHEHP in kerosene was studied. LgD/pH and lgD/ [H2A2] dependence plots are given. Calculated values of lgKex for Eu, Nd and Am are-0.13±0.08, -1.36±0.10, -1.89 ±0.18, respectively. Extraction equilibrium equations were deduced under proper conditions. Calculated values of DAm and DRE are in accordance with experimental ones.

Samarium-153-EDTMP (ethylene diamine tetramethylene phosphonate), for its promising biological properties, has been proved as a palliating therapeutic agent for bone tumor in human beings. 153Sm with high radionuclear purity and specific activity of 5.18 GBq (140 mCi)/mg Sm2O3 was prepared by irradiating natural Sm2O3(152Sm, 26.7%) sample, replacing costly enriched samarium oxide target, at a flux of 4x1013n·cm-2·s-1 for 110h. The yield of 153Sm complexing with EDTMP is greater than 98%at pH 8〜10 in boiling water bath for 30 min, and not significantly decreases within one week after 153Sm-EDTMP complex formation.

D2+ions of 70 and 90 keV were separately implanted into two thick samples of sintered alumina ceramic and the distribution of deuterium has been measured for three runs at an interval of 5 months using high energy proton backscattering and elastic recoil detection (ERD). The measured data show that there is little diffusion of deuterium in Al2O3 and the diffusion coefficient is deduced to be 1.1×10-17cm2/s. The measured total concentration of implanted deuterium is 4.5×1018 at./cm2. The profile of hydrogen adsorbed on the surface of A12O3 samples was also observed by ERD and 1H(19F, αγ)16O analysis. The distribution range of 1H in Al2O3 after deuterium implantation is much larger than that before one.

An antigastric cancer monoclonal antibody, 3H11, and its Fab fragment, were labeled using p-(211 At)-astatobenzoic acid (pAtBA) intermediate, in the yields of more than 30%. The results of in vitro experiments show that 211At-3H11 and 211At-3H11 Fab are stable, and have specific immunoreactivities and cytotoxic effects to human gastric cancer cell M85. The cytotoxic effects are dependent on the concentration of 211 At-3H11 or 211At-3H11 Fab and obviously stronger than that of Na211At.

Most of the natural occurring radionuclides in both noodles and bread are found to have specific activities below the detectable limit of the high purity germanium (ntype) spectrometer system of the EG&G Ortec Company. For dried bread, 40K, 137Cs and 60Co are found to be 44.45〜84.52, <0.012 〜0.052, <0.018 〜0.054 Bq/kg; for noodles, to be 29.55〜64.54, <0.01〜0.069 and<9.8×10-3 〜 0.074 Bq/kg, respectively. The weighted committed dose equivalents due to the ingestion of 137Cs from noodles and bread for a male and female adults have been estimated to be 0.5 and 0.6 µSv, respectively, being less than the values recommended by ICRP.

MoSx (x=1.79〜2.34) films of 200 nm thickness are deposited onto brass and C20 steel substrates by the ion beam assisted technique, respectively. Structures and compositions of these films, and changes in valence states of the Mo element are examined by XRD and XPS before and after wear. The lubrication properties and wear resistances for two kinds of samples are evaluated using a pin-on-disk installation in atmosphere at the room temperature. Tribo-wear behaviours and the microstructures between two kinds of samples exhibit obvious differences.

The dose-response curves obtained by premature condensed chromosome (PCC) and conventional cellular genetic methods can be represented by two linear equations. The ratio of the slopes, KPCC/KM1, is about 28. In comparison to the conventional method, the PCC method has many advantages; e.g. it is faster, simpler, more sensitive and accurate. Its significance in the study of radiation damage is also discussed.

This paper points out the limitation of Beck formula and gives a revised formula owing to the water content and 222 Rn escape in soil for calculating γ radiation dose rate through the experimental fitting from 576 sets of measured values in Zhejiang Province. When the revised formula is applied to Beijing Municipality, where there is a great difference in the meteorology and soil conditions, the calculated average in general is only 3.5% different from that measured; those of every position deviate only 2.1% averagely; and their dispersion is in the experimental errors. Therefore, the revised formula possesses a high reliability and a broad suitability, and is an effective method to estimate the γ radiation dose rate on the land.
